Создайте агент диалога, используя REST Api и googleapiclient.discovery. - PullRequest
0 голосов
/ 31 октября 2019

Я пытаюсь создать агент диалогового потока, используя REST Api и googleapiclient.discovery

Ниже приведено описание того, что я пытаюсь сделать

import googleapiclient.discovery
import os
os.environ["GOOGLE_APPLICATION_CREDENTIALS"] = "/home/ubuntu/myServiceAccountKey.json"
agent_dictionary = {"parent": "projects/myProjectId","displayName": "Aman","defaultLanguageCode": "en US","timeZone":"Europe/Paris"}
agent = googleapiclient.discovery.build('dialogflow', 'v2').projects().agent(parent="projects/myProjectId",body=agent_dictionary).execute()

Traceback (последний вызов был последним): Файл "", строка 1, в TypeError: methodResource () получил неожиданный аргумент ключевого слова 'parent'

Но когда я выполняю вышеуказанную функцию, я получаю эту ошибку

methodResource () получил неожиданный аргумент ключевого слова 'parent'

Подскажите, пожалуйста, где я не так делаю. Это ссылка на документацию https://cloud.google.com/dialogflow/docs/reference/rest/v2/projects/agent

...